Does she have a list of schools that she is interested in yet? She sure seems like a gem!

scoutnwhoops
05-10-2007, 04:18 PM
She very casually lists Duke, Maryland, North Carolina, Rugers and Virginia but then also says that its not a final list and that she hasn't put too much thought into it. She wants to talk to these schools directly, next year when it is allowed, and then figure out what's real.
